factor the four term polynomial by grouping.
10x^3-15x^2+6x-9​

Respuesta :

marcthemathtutor
marcthemathtutor marcthemathtutor
  • 21-06-2020

Answer:

(5x²  + 3) (2x-3)

Step-by-step explanation:

10x³ - 15x² + 6x - 9   (rearrange)

10x³+ 6x - 15x²  - 9  (group using parentheses)

(10x³+ 6x) - (15x²  + 9)  (factor out 2x from first term and 3 from second term)

2x (5x²+ 3) - 3(5x²  + 3)   (factor out (5x²+3) )

(5x²  + 3) (2x-3)  (answer)
